Michelle Rodriguez Joins Resident Evil Retribution
BloodyDisgusting has another returner casting update this time concerning Resident Evil: Retribution. Michelle Rodriguez will reprise her role of Rain Ocampo in the film, giving more fuel of the prequel talk. Previously Sienna Guillroy (Jill Valentine), Colin Solomon and Shawn Roberts (Wesker) have been confirmed as returning to the franchise. The key is that the latter two have been killed off in previous films. Milla Jovovich had also confirmed via Twitter that the characters K-Mart, Chris Redfield and Claire Redfield would not be in this installment. While new characters Leon Kennedy, Barry Burton and Ada Wong would be featured.
Milla Jovovich Gives An Update On Resident Evil 5
The early talk of Resident Evil 5 is that it would be a prequel focusing on the origins of both Alice and Jill Valentine (Sienna Guillory) bringing back the setting to Raccoon City. Unlike previous films it sounds like Valentine would be the focus of the film. Milla Jovovich has posted some updates on her Twitter account. One of them being the possible title Resident Evil: Retribution which seems a little more on point than the working title of Resident Evil: Begins. She also says they'll be heading back to Tokyo to film scenes. While Milla doesn't confirm Paul is directing she does say he's working on the script. We'll see familiar characters and some new ones. Hopefully this means they'll finally be able to use Leon which has had a rather large group of fans rallying around Jensen Ackles (Supernatural, My Bloody Valentine) for the role.
While I hated both Resident Evil 2 and 3 I felt that Afterlife was a step in the right direction as it delivered more on the gimmick side of the franchise. I just expect now that it's made money the fifth time around they could pump in some money for better digital effects which have always been terrible.

Resident Evil 5 Titled Resident Evil: Begins Coming September 2012
BloodyDisgusting is reporting that Screen Gems is moving forward with Resident Evil 5 which will be officially titled Resident Evil: Begins. The reboot/prequel will center on Jill Valentine played by Sienna Guillory as Raccoon City is slowly overrun with a T-Virus outbreak caused by Umbrella. Milla Jovovich will still be in the film but as a supporting character. It's possible the film will be horror focused and have more of serious/grounded tone than previous films. They've set the release date for September 14th 2012 but have yet to announce a director. It's expected that Paul W.S. Anderson will be involved either writing the film's script or just keeping the regular duties as producer.
Resident Evil 5 Coming 2012, Milla Jovovich Returning
Screen Gems has announced that Resident Evil 5 will be released on September 14th 2012. It looks like previous plans to reboot the franchise have been scrapped as Milla Jovovich is returning for the fifth installment. It's unknown at this point if Paul W.S. Anderson will be back in the director's chair but it's very likely.
It's expected that Ali Larter (Claire), Wentworth Miller (Chris) and Boris Kodjoe (Luther) will also be returning. Continuing the events of Afterlife which saw Alice, Claire and Chris on the ship with survivors as a fleet of Umbrella choppers swarms them. Jill Valentine (Sienna Guillory) is expected to be the film's main villain as she was seen in the chopper with the mind controlling scarab device in her chest. Milla recently tweeted a possible "big-boss" villain could be the Bandersnatch.
"The games have nearly always had a major mutant to battle against. In the coming Resident Evil 5 movie, I think the 'Bandersnatcher' should be the next boss battle. This creature looks like Swamp Thing on steroids and with one arm that can stretch to 6x it's length."
